With these 5 players we have a lot of game experience

-Andrew Carr 117 games with 112 as a starter. He has played 3521 total minutes
-Lamont Butler 131 games with 102 as a starter. He has played 3062 total minutes
-Amari Williams 105 games with 79 as a starter. He has played 2192 total minutes
-Otega Oweh 60 games with 37 as a starter. He has played 1167 total minutes
-Brandon Garrison 32 games as a Frosh with 29 game started. He has played a total of 727 minutes.


In total, from just these 5 players, that is 445 total games played with 362 games started and a grand total of 10669 minutes played.


This is the conferences in which they played.

3 top 6 conference players. 2 from the #1 rated Big 12(Oweh and Garrison) and 1 from the 4th rated ACC(Carr)
1 from the 7th rated Mountain West(Lamont Butler) and 1 from the 18th rated CAA(Amari Williams)

We will also add a player with some outside of basketball life experience which should bring a lot of maturity from COLLIN CHANDLER who spent 2 years away while on a Mormon mission. While he is a freshmen we also have TRAVIS PERRY who played a lot of HS basketball and was always the focal point of the scouting report and yet he still scored over 5000 points.

You can now, with the addition of Koby Brea and Kerr Kriisa, add 99 games, 93 starts, and 3016 minutes of game action for Kriisa and 113 games played, 21 starts, and 2698 minutes played for Brea.


That's 657 games played, 476 games started, and 16383 minutes of college basketball.
